Dog Walkers

North Branford, CT, United States

Fresh reviews:

1 place in North Branford, ordered by rating:

4.3
8 reviews
Telephone:
+1 203-481-2000
Address:
2344 Foxon Rd Ste 17

Dog Walkers in nearby cities: